Transaction ef117d8071c5c66ad7a3dd0446f915bcbc88177c056b3895bb502328121d5ffb

1 Input
2 Outputs
  • ef117d8071c5c66ad7a3dd0446f915bcbc88177c056b3895bb502328121d5ffb:0
  • value  88176998
    address  1LYh5rsBhkdmCpLvKYqV6eBTfBqun42AEJ
  • ef117d8071c5c66ad7a3dd0446f915bcbc88177c056b3895bb502328121d5ffb:1
  • value  21400000
    address  3PAnrfP2jE39A4SHY9NFovoCpSu2him9Zx